Five of the most popular Amelia Bedelia books on one compact disc! Amelia Bedelia is the world's most literal-minded housekeeper, who causes quite a ruckus whenever she's given a chance. In Amelia Bedelia and the Surprise Shower, she arrives with a garden hose and the party is turned into an uproarious mess. In Play Ball, Amelia Bedelia, her literal-mindedness adds a new dimension to the game of baseball, and Thank You, Amelia Bedelia features Amelia Bedelia "pairing" the vegetables and separating the eggs. In Come Back, Amelia Bedelia, Amelia Bedelia tries her hand at a variety of new jobs after Mrs. Rogers fires her for her muddles. Collection includes: Amelia Bedelia, Amelia Bedelia and the Surprise Shower, Play Ball, Amelia Bedelia, Thank You, Amelia Bedelia, Come Back, Amelia Bedelia...

For nearly half a century, Amelia Bedelia has been turning ordinary tasks into extraordinary fun. Amelia Bedelia draws the drapes with a pencil and sketchpad. She makes sponge cake with a real sponge. She recruits a train conductor to lead an orchestra. And when she's driving toward a fork in the road, she's also on the lookout for a spoon. You can count on the well-meaning Amelia Bedelia to take things to hilariously literal extremes. But you can also count on her putting her heart and friendship into everything she does—and always having a scrumptious cake or pie ready to share at the end of a long day. This book includes four of Amelia Bedelia's most beloved adventures; a CD to listen to while you read; and recipes, games, and more. ...
